Palm Leaf Manuscript of Tirukkural (Adhikaram 30: Verses 291–300)

This item is a digitized image of a traditional Tamil palm-leaf manuscript containing verses 291–300 from Adhikaram 30 (Vāymai – Truthfulness) of the Tirukkural, composed by Thiruvalluvar.

The manuscript is inscribed on processed palm leaf using a stylus, reflecting the classical South Indian manuscript tradition. The folio typically features central binding holes for stringing, carefully incised Tamil script arranged in linear format, and visible signs of age such as surface wear, minor cracks, and darkened incisions. Marginal markings and slight irregularities indicate manual scribal transmission and continued historical handling.

This manuscript exemplifies the preservation and dissemination of Tamil ethical thought through palm-leaf tradition prior to the advent of print culture. It is a valuable resource for research in classical Tamil literature, manuscriptology, paleography, and cultural heritage studies.
